Transport: 8 out of 10 companies violate security

The Ombudsman's Office, Eduardo Mondino, released the results of an investigation into conditions in the passenger automobile transport long, short and mediadistancia.
"It has been determined - the ombudsman said - that 80% of companies authorized to perform this activity incurs repeated violacionesde the rules established to ensure the safety of its users.
Así, por ejemplo, el máximo de 8 horas, con posibilidad de ser extendido por otras 4 de carácter extraordinario, para que los conductores desarrollen sus tareas es habitualmente incumplido a través de lapsos mucho mayores a los permitidos ".
Otra de las infracciones mas frecuentes es la falta de presentación de los certificados de empadronamiento de las empresas en el registro respectivo y la inscripción de los conductores para ser dados de alta como tales ante la AFIP. Indicó Mondino que " incorporar un mayor número de unidades no fue acompañado con un incremento proporcional de choferes para conducirlas. Esto deriva en la ampliación de los horarios de trabajo .
In the city of Buenos Aires, in so far this year, irregularities were detected in 42%. Of the buses inspected internally on that basis amounted to 53.9% of inspections reported violations.
companies offered no evidence in his defense confirming the allegations put to them. The repeated violations over time leads to the conclusion that the penalties provided for are not currently provided to alleged economic benefit for the companies to transgress .
The Ombudsman noted that the agencies should increase the frequency and depth of the controls and the magnitude of the sanctions to be imposed.
Between 1 January and 22 March last, it was confirmed that many drivers and auxiliary personnel work longer than the legal time and do not have the hours of rest required. We also checked defaults in completing the work book of drivers and assistants on board, and the lack of grant of CHF in the months and lack of mandatory life insurance.
"Clearly, then, that excessive working hours is used in passenger motor transport long, short and mediadistancia as an effective tool to increase business revenue at the expense of established standards to ensure the safety of users, "concludes Mondino.

Consumer Rights in the Banking Recruitment

Interview with Isabel Novosad, President of the Association PADEC (Prevention, and Consumer Advice)

What are the most frequent complaints they receive in the association?

Fundamentally, are banking issues. Specific issues and abusive charges for debts that users can not pay. We are trying to do is to avoid being charged interest and fees abusive and that expenditures conform to the parameters of the law.


The credit card bill leaves it to the very banks interest on top of what can be done against this?

is exactly true. Art. 16 of the law of credit cards (25 065) enables the issuers of credit cards to apply up to 25% more than the fees set for personal loans. A literal interpretation would mean that institutions bank may charge up to 25% more than they wish to collect on personal loans. This interpretation also to be shocking with the guarantee of property rights implies a privilege of the financial sector at the expense of consumption and production.
For the art. 4 of the Consumer Protection Act, banks should report in a truthful, comprehensive, effective and sufficient criteria by which sets interest rates. With no explanation, the banks keep the money from users that overload with more debt than they should bear.

What is the interest rate you should charge?

In times of inflation, the judges considered the acceptable rate was 5% to 6% annual rate of inflation plus .
There is a whole of year 91 of the Charter Business, which warns of the danger that in times of stability the users end up paying higher interest rates in inflationary times.

Aristotle said that money makes money . But the gain should be a function of the job. For this reason, rates should not exceed the growth parameters económico.En 97 years, was applied between 70 and 80% interest on credit cards.
is currently between 18 and 35% annually in the first line card. The second line have a stake of between 80 and 90%. That is usury.

"Why is it so important to check that banks do not charge $ 1 or more customers?

The consumer law is relevant for macroeconomic effects it causes.
The trouble is that if such contracts are generated massive irregularities are facing a violation of the right of ownership. For example: 300 thousand or more people who have demanded payment compulsively 3 or 4 pesos for charges are illegal.
The question becomes relevant because these people have stopped drinking, for example, $ 2 multiplied by 300 000 people is $ 600,000.
For $ 8 pesos is $ 2,400,000 in a single month.
Multiplied by 12 months for $ 2 is $ 7,200,000. And at $ 8 are $ 28,000,000 per year.
Therefore, this influences the generated jobs and a reduction in consumption and a shift of ownership to the detriment of consumers and for banks to charge more.

How is composed the gas bill

This is the composition of the gas bill of a user of Gran Buenos Aires (Gas Natural Ban):

- real expenditure Gas housing.
-
- Fixed Fee: This covers the administrative costs incurred by the Distributor for the issuance of the invoice. Is the same for everyone. Therefore, the increase is higher for less spending.

TAXES:
- Gross Income Tax (transportation): Moved to the rate differences occurred in the costs of the provision of gas transportation service originating in the portion of variation Gross Income Tax in the Provinces of Tierra del Fuego, Salta and Neuquen.

- Gross Income Tax (distribution): In 1994, increased the rate of Gross Receipts Tax levied on the distribution of natural gas ... Enargas authorized the incorporation into the gas bill for customers of the Province of Buenos Aires, the largest burden tax, from February 1998.
-
- Provincial Tax Act 9266: Created the Special Fund for Gas Works aimed at building networks in the area of \u200b\u200bthe Province of Buenos Aires.
-
- VAT: Rate Residential: 21% (final consumer)
-
- municipal rate: Its implementation depends on the municipality to which belongs the point of supply. It should be noted that there are municipalities that do not charge this fee.
-
- 25565 Trust Fund Act: This corresponds to a Patagonian subsidy surcharge Residential Gas Consumption.
-

INCREASES GAS COSTS AND RIGHTS


The government has authorized the increase of the gas company Gas Natural BAN, which distributes between 1,300,000 gas customers in 30 matches in the north and west of Buenos Aires. This increase applies to all customers, commercial and residential. (The only exception are the dealers of CNG).

The increase for residential consumers will be 14%. In addition, there will be a retroactive adjustment by the consumption made since 1 November 2005 onwards. So, from January 2008 must be paid, in addition, 55 monthly payments retroactive to the differences between the old and the new tariff from November 2005 until March this year.
Meanwhile, the Government has not yet determined when it will implement the delayed social tariff for low income users.

Unable to do something about this increase, remember some user rights to the service of gas distribution networks:

- Right to receive optimal service and appropriate
- Right to receive information relating to the tariff
- In case of billing errors, will be entitled to appear before the distributor and have your complaint resolved on the first bill is issued after the 15 days of receipt of your claim.
- written law to settle claims in a book of complaints numbered and signed by the Enargas in all its offices to the public.
-
always claim must be made first to the company who should give you, necessarily, a claim number and tell you the estimated time of resolution. Then you can go to Enargas.

CREDIT CARDS: About the interest and the Summary of expenditure

law credit cards (25 065) was enacted in 1999.
The law has some articles that are worth highlighting.

Article 16 refers to the interest :

"The limit of compensation or financial interest that the issuer applies to the holder may not exceed twenty five percent (25%) to the rate the issuer applies to transactions in currency personal loans to customers. "

This means that the only limit that the law requires banks to the interests depends 100% of the Bank.


As to summary, the Act provides in Article 25 that:

"The abstract must be received by the holder with a minimum of five (5) days prior to expiration of its obligation to pay regardless of what was agreed in the contract of credit card.
In the event of non receipt of the summary, the holder will have a communication channel telephone provided by the issuer in the twenty-four (24) hours a day so you can get the account balance and minimum payment that you can make. "


Therefore, if you do not send the abstract, it's you who will you have to take to get the info and there is no sanction for the Bank.

BANKS: COSTS OF MANTENMIENTO OF SAVINGS

If you thought that your savings are going to increase in the saving accounts of a bank, pay attention to the following:

Banks charge between $ 3.20 and $ 14 for the "maintenance "and pay between $ 0.05 and $ 0.60 interest.

So, if you saved $ 100 you your bank charged $ 12 per month. After a year, not only have increased your capital in your "savings" but you'll be in debt to the Bank.

Supposedly, the interest they pay are so low because they have included operating costs.

What are the most cost banks charge for the maintenance of Savings?
.
According to Undersecretary of Consumer Protection, (dated February 2007), BBVA Banco Frances charges $ 14, $ 12 River Bank, and Citibank and BankBoston $ 10.
.

Is this legal? According to the association

PADEC (Prevention, and Consumer Advice) Banks are in breach of various rights such as the lack of reciprocal treatment, the unilateral imposition of fees and unfair terms in the contract
